Technical Breakdown: How They Actually Work
Let's peel back the layers of these sun-powered sentinels:
Core Components
- High-efficiency photovoltaic panels (18-23% conversion rate)
- Lithium-ion battery storage (72-hour backup typical)
- 4G/WiFi connectivity modules
- AI-enhanced motion detection
Unlike traditional systems that become expensive paperweights during power outages, solar models keep working through blackouts. The battery technology has improved dramatically - modern units can store enough energy for 5-7 cloudy days of continuous operation.

Choosing Your Solar Security Partner
When selecting equipment, prioritize:
- IP67 or higher weatherproof rating
- Minimum 1080p resolution
- Cloud storage compatibility
- Pan-tilt-zoom capabilities
Pro Tip: Look for systems with smart energy management that automatically adjusts recording quality based on battery levels.
Maintenance Made Simple
These aren't your grandma's fragile solar panels. Modern designs require just:
- Bi-annual panel cleaning
- Battery replacement every 3-5 years
- Firmware updates via mobile app

FAQ: Your Top Questions Answered
Do they work in polar regions?
Specialized Arctic-grade models operate at -40°C with heated panels. Typical units function between -20°C to 60°C.
Can hackers disable solar systems?
Reputable manufacturers use military-grade encryption. Always change default passwords immediately.
What's the typical ROI period?
Most installations pay for themselves in 14-18 months through reduced infrastructure and energy costs.
